When I was at the Our Lady of Lebanon National Shrine, I was struck by how quiet and peaceful things were there--except where Mama birds had their young. The chirping and cheeping and whistles were unnerving.
You can imagine my surprise when I followed the noises and found the Mamas going into a 600 Volt AC power mast box to tend to their babies!

You can see one Mama bird entering the top hole in the box and another one sitting on the wire just underneath her. A third Mama bird, partly hidden by the third set of wires, is sticking out of the bottom hole.
All I can say is "Holy Mother of God, protect these bird brains!"
